They are intended for the development of the 9th arrondissement of the city, especially severely affected by Hurricane Katrina, and continue the line of single-family houses (also designed by order of the MIR fund), the first examples of which were ready at the end of 2008.

Now we are talking about houses for large families or for those who would like to rent out half of their home. The 14 participating workshops are Atelier Hitoshi, Bild Design, Billes, buildingstudio, BNIM, Constructs, GRAFT, Kappe Architects, MVRDV, Wagonner & Ball Architects, Pugh + Scarpa, Alejandro Aravena and Elemental, Frank Gehry and William McDonagh bureau, who from the very beginning advised MIR on the “green” aspect of the foundation's architectural and construction activities.

Most projects (including Gehry) feature a simplified geometric shape that blends with traditional Louisiana residential architecture. They suggest a free, easily changeable arrangement of interior partitions, as well as a close connection between the external space and the interior. These homes, like all MIR projects, are LEED Platinum Certified and come with a variety of hurricane and flood protection features.

At the same time, the MVRDV and Pugh + Scarpa bureaus proposed more radical options, in the first case - the connection of two one-story houses on piles into a single volume, in the second - the solution of the facade as an open terrace with a high raised ceiling and an open hearth for a barbecue. But most of all, the works of the workshops buildingstudio and Graft stand out from the general line, which abandoned the traditional approach in favor of a more "relevant" and effective solution.

The first houses in this series, based on projects chosen by future tenants, will begin construction in mid-August 2009.
